This full-time position reports to the General Foreperson and promises a minimum of 40 hours weekly, featuring a daily live-out allowance of $70. Your primary responsibilities will include inspecting, diagnosing, and repairing diesel engines, alongside performing preventative maintenance on our fleet of heavy-duty vehicles and equipment.
Key Responsibilities:
• Inspect and repair diesel engines and mechanical systems
• Troubleshoot and service hydraulic systems and components
• Conduct welding and fabrication for equipment repairs
• Maintain accurate repair and service documentation
• Operate diagnostic tools for mechanical issue identification
Requirements:
• Journeyperson certification as Heavy Duty Equipment Technician
• Valid Class 5 driver’s license with clean driver’s abstract
• Experience with diesel engines and hydraulic systems
• Ability to read mechanical drawings and schematics
• Must pass pre-employment drug screening
Utilize your skills in mechanical diagnostics and repair to support Wright Tree Service’s fleet operations.
